(IN BRIEF) Telstra’s muru-D Labs and Nokia have teamed up to expose a curated set of Telstra network APIs through Nokia’s Network as Code developer portal, offering both live and simulated endpoints. The collaboration addresses enterprise use cases—event traffic management, network observability and service prioritization—and will extend to fixed-network integrations. A forthcoming hackathon will let developers prototype in a sandbox before production deployment. This partnership supports Telstra’s Connected Future 30 strategy by productizing network capabilities, while Nokia’s API security and multi-partner ecosystem accelerate the rollout of programmable connectivity services.

(PRESS RELEASE) ESPOO, 17-Jun-2025 — /EuropaWire/ — Telstra’s innovation arm, muru-D Labs, and Nokia have forged a new collaboration that grants developers secure, sandboxed access to Telstra’s network APIs via Nokia’s Network as Code platform and developer portal. This initiative empowers developers to build, test and deploy intelligent applications that leverage Telstra’s advanced connectivity in both live and simulated environments.

The partnership will target real-world enterprise scenarios such as optimizing traffic management for large-scale events, enhancing network observability, and prioritizing mission-critical services. It will also explore fixed-network integrations by surfacing APIs from Nokia’s service orchestration software already deployed within Telstra’s infrastructure.

Kim Krogh Andersen, Group Executive Product & Technology at Telstra, noted, “Aligned with our Connected Future 30 strategy and ‘Network as a Product’ vision, this collaboration allows us to package sophisticated network capabilities as easily consumable services, opening fresh business models and value streams.” He added, “By inviting developers to tap directly into our network, we’re accelerating innovation at the core of the tech ecosystem.”

Developers will soon have the opportunity to participate in a local hackathon, gaining hands-on access to live APIs alongside a full-featured sandbox. This effort builds on Telstra and Nokia’s long-standing alliance and underpins Telstra’s goal of delivering a software-defined, programmable network.

Shkumbin Hamiti, Vice President and Head of Network Monetization Platform at Nokia, commented, “Our Network as Code platform simplifies secure, on-demand access to programmable network functions. By deepening Telstra’s integration into developer communities, we’ll surface insights that shape the next wave of network-powered applications.”

Nokia’s multi-tier API security, combined with its growing ecosystem of over 50 operator, hyperscaler and solution-provider partners, ensures that operators like Telstra can rapidly provision and monetize network services. As enterprises and industries increasingly adopt edge, IoT and AI solutions, this collaboration paves the way for smarter, more responsive applications underpinned by performant network APIs.

About Telstra muru-D

muru-D is Telstra’s hub for incubating ideas, products, and technologies, and plays a pivotal role in accelerating a portfolio of ~80 startup investments. The name muru-D has a meaningful origin rooted in the Sydney Aboriginal Eora language—muru means “path,” symbolising a journey or direction, while the D stands for “digital,” representing our focus on digital innovation. Together, muru-D signifies a pathway to digital innovation.

muru-D explores emerging technologies and rapidly prototype solutions, drawing on deep expertise in 5G, IoT, connectivity, edge computing, and applied AI. Through partnerships with industry, experts, and universities, we co-develop real-world solutions to real-world problems. Our process includes prototyping, proof-of-concepts, customer trials, hackathons and human-centred design workshops.
